在ASP.Net中,当我计算月份时,我认为它有时会给出一个月的加法,有时会给出一个月的扣除量,下面是一个例子。
Dim LsMGetMonth as double
LsMGetMonth =DateDiff(DateInterval.Month, '10/21/2012', 6/1/2013')
但当我手动计算时,它给出了7个月。
但是如果我计算的天数是223,这是正确的,但是上面计算的月份是一个月,而不是7个月得到8个月
Dim LsMGetDay as double
LsMGetDay =DateDiff(DateInterval.Day, '10/21/2
SQL Server 2005:
我正在尝试创建一个如下所示的表:
JAN | FEB | March .......Dec | YTD
Total Volume:
Days in Month:
Gallons per day AVG:
左侧有三行描述,13列(每个月一列,年初至今总计一列)。我知道如何填充每月的总容量。我每月和平均使用的天数是多少?我希望每个月的天数显示完整的天数,如果它是过去的一个月或当前完成的天数,如果它是当前的月份。
我写了这个SQL语句来计算每个月的天数。
(select count(*) DAYs FROM
(
select trunc(ADD_MONTHS(sysdate,-1),'MM') + level -1 Dates from dual connect by
level <= ADD_MONTHS(trunc(sysdate,'MM'),1)-1 - trunc(sysdate,'MM')+1
) Where To_char(dates,'DY') NOT IN ('SA
我想知道一个月的天数。所以我有以下几点
var fromdate = LocalDateTime.FromDateTime(DateTime.Now).Date;
现在,我只需要我刚刚创建的LocalDateTime变量中的天数。我似乎可以进入:
var m = fromdate.Calendar.GetDaysInMonth(year, month)
但我已经知道fromdate的年份/月了。我做错什么了?
我可以在一个月中的任何一个月中,将天数添加到一个日期,这是很好的。但是,如果我选择一个到达日期(比如2014-06-26 ),然后选择“7夜”(这将把它转到下一个月),它将对白天进行正确的添加,但将其添加为当前月份的2014-05-26。我是不是没有适当地增加约会的天数?
$('#nights').blur(function() {
var date = new Date();
var arrival = parseDate($('#arrivaldate').val());
var nights = parseI